您好,欢迎访问三七文档
HCS12TechnicalTrainingModule4–SystemConfiguration,Slide1M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.StartingwiththeHCS12TechnicalOverviewHCS12configurationVersion#:1.0Date:12-March-2002M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.Placeyourimageontopofthisgraybox.Ifnographicisapplicable,deletegrayboxandnotch-outbehindgraybox,fromtheTitleMasterHCS12TechnicalTrainingModule4–SystemConfiguration,Slide2M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.StartingwiththeHCS121)HCS12TechnicalOverview2)OperatingModes3)ResourceMapping4)ExternalBusInterface5)PortIntegrationModule6)BackgroundDebugModeHCS12TechnicalTrainingModule4–SystemConfiguration,Slide3M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.OperatingModesMODAMODBMODC/BKGDRESETHCS12ModeRegisterSpecialSingleChipEmulationExpNarrowSpecialTestEmulationExpWideNormalSingleChipNormalExpNarrowPeripheralNormalExpWide$_0BModePinsaresampledandlatchedonrisingedgeofReset.CLOCK/RESETMODAMODBMODCSampleLatchHCS12TechnicalTrainingModule4–SystemConfiguration,Slide4M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.ModesofOperationMODCMODBMODAMODEADDRDATABDMSpecialExpandedNarrowAllowed0000000000001111111111110000816161616161616168---------AllowedAllowedAllowedAllowedAllowedActiveSpecialSingleChipSpecialTestEmulationExpandedWideNormalSingleChipExpandedNarrowPeripheralModeExpandedWideMODAandMODBhaveactivepulldownsduringreset.MODChasthepull-uponthepinenabledafterreset.HCS12TechnicalTrainingModule4–SystemConfiguration,Slide5M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.MODC,MODB,MODAWriteCapabilityMODCMODBMODAMODEMODxWriteCapabilitySpecialExpandedNarrow000000000011111MODC,B,Awriteanytimebutnotto110nowriteSpecialSingleChipSpecialTestEmulationExpandedWideNormalSingleChipnowrite001111111ExpandedNarrowPeripheralModeExpandedWidenowritenowritenowriteMODB,Awriteoncebutnotto110MODC,B,Awriteanytimebutnotto110HCS12TechnicalTrainingModule4–SystemConfiguration,Slide6M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.MemoryMap$0000$0400$1000$4000$8000$C000$FF00$FFFFVectorsRegistersEEPROMRAM16kBytefixedFlash16kBytefixedFlash16kBytepagedFlashNormalSingleChipMode$0000$0400$1000$4000$8000$C000$FF00$FFFFBDMRegistersEEPROMRAM16kBytefixedFlash16kBytefixedFlash16kBytepagedFlashSpecialSingleChipMode$0000$0400$1000$4000$8000$C000$FF00$FFFFVectorsRegistersEEPROMRAMExternalMemoryExpandedModeRegisters-Mappabletoany2kBlockwithinthefirst32kByte.EEPROM-Mappabletoany4kBlockRAM-12kMappabletoany16kBlockandalignabletotoporbottom.HCS12TechnicalTrainingModule4–SystemConfiguration,Slide7M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.ResourceMappingINITRM-InternalRAMPositionRegisterTheINITRMmaybeusedtore-mapInternalRAMtoany16Kboundaryinthe64Kmemorymap.Outofreset,theinternalRAMmapsto$1000-$3FFF.Onlyuppertwobitsusedtore-mapthethe12KBRAM.Systemconfigurationregistersarewriteonceinnormalmodes.INITRG—InitializationofInternalRegisterPositionRegisterAddressOffset$_11TheINITRGmaybeusedre-mapInternalRegisterstoany2Kboundaryinthe1st.32Kmap.Outofreset,theinternalregistersmapto$0000-$03FF.WriteOnceWriteOnce$_10NOTE:GenerallyitisnotagoodideatomapRAMandregisterstothesamelocationbecauseofthesignificantamountofRAMwhichwouldbecomeunusable.HCS12TechnicalTrainingModule4–SystemConfiguration,Slide8M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.INITEE-InternalEEPROMPositionRegister1=EEPROMISENABLED0=EEPROMISDISABLED$_12TheINITEEmaybeusedtore-mapInternalEEPROMtoany4Kboundary.Outofreset,theEEPROMismappedto$0000-$0FFF.WriteOnceEEPROMResourceMappingSystemconfigurationregistersarewriteonceinnormalmodes.TheMC9S12DP256has4KbytesofEEPROMwhichisactivatedbytheEEONbitintheINITEEregister.MappingofinternalEEPROMiscontrolledbyfourbitsintheINITEEregister.AfterresetEEPROMaddressspacebeginsatlocation$0000butcanbemappedtoany4Kbyteboundarywithinthestandard64Kbyteaddressspace.HCS12TechnicalTrainingModule4–SystemConfiguration,Slide9MOTOROLAandtheStylizedMLogoareregisteredintheUSPatent&TrademarkOffice.Allotherproductorservicenamesarethepropertyoftheirrespectiveowners.©Motorola,Inc.2001.MappingPrecedenceIfcon
本文标题:飞思卡尔后背资料4
链接地址:https://www.777doc.com/doc-3352418 .html